DNA-Targeted Precision Medicine; Have we Been Caught Sleeping?

William C Reinhold1, Anish Thomas1,2, Yves Pommier1.   

Abstract

In the current drive to incorporate molecular markers into treatment-selection for precision medicine, there has been a significant and we believe ill-advised omission of the large and routinely used group of drugs whose mechanism of action is DNA damage.
